Output efba2b84fac51246a5d4bbb94a7fc2346795175b0bd69189441b18b1ef94a073:0

value
116859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2026772a75334a56e5396656d1042123eb05ed71 OP_EQUAL
address
34d1dK2GWmz47jtp2qhSixvomdL7j6GHdq
transaction
efba2b84fac51246a5d4bbb94a7fc2346795175b0bd69189441b18b1ef94a073
spent
true